I don't think a good artist is ever satisfied with their work, always looking to push themselves to the next level. They are their own harshest cirtics but at the same time, this is what always prompts them to get better. One thing I learned about writing I think also applies to drawing and coloring. The best way to get better is to study and critic other's works. Find out what you like and don't, and figure out how that works.
In alot of writing forums they suggest you critique dozens of other peoples works before you ever post your own, saying this is the best and only way to get better.
Food for thoguht at least.
